In a Baptist church, the charter is technically the organizational document signed by the original or "charter" members of a local, New Testament church whereby those members officially declare themselves to be an official local, orgnaized assembly of born again, baptized believer's in Christ. Furthermore, upon signing the charter, these original members proclaim themselves to be governed by The Bible and officially adopt the church's covenant, constitution and statement of faith and practice.
But more important than the technical aspect of the official church chartering document, is the profound significance of what the signing of this document represents. These souls who affix their names to this manuscript declare their conviction that they have been led by the Holy Spirit of God to join together as one local body thus continuing to fulfill Christ's prophecy of Matthew 16:18 that He would indeed, "build [His] Church and the gates of Hell shall not prevail against it." The signers stand nearly 2,000 years after that great proclamation and thousands of mile across the globe seeing these words fulfilled again as a local church is established in the will of God.
May those signing a church charter, do so with grave consideration of the commitment they each make to God and to one another and with great faith that what officially begins at the signing of this document will continue to be a vital, faithful and fruitful assembly from that day forward until Jesus comes to catch-away His saints to ever be with their Lord.

A church charter is similar to a mission statement, combined with a formal 'business plan.' Organised religions; Anglican, Church of England, Episcopal, Catholics, Methodists, Presbyterian, etc., all have the church's 'charter' detailed within their 'Canons' or laws of the church. Protestant churches, particularly independents, can often be less formal in establishing set policies and procedures. Unfortunately, this can often allow for terrible misunderstandings at the initial formation of an independent church. Therefore, it's in the best interest of the clergy and Elders (Parochial Church Council) to be as detailed as possible. Essential matters regarding worship, authorities, finance, schedules, attire of clergy, documentation, etc., are mandatory. Including matters regarding retirement, holidays, holy days, contravention of the church charter (such as when things go wrong), contingencies and especially continuity. Any church charter without a comprehensive charter will never successfully obtain commercial funding. Elections, the Episcopate, Separate Enactments, Right of Repeal, Vestry, Compensation Reviews, Accounting, Executive Authority, Quorums, Administration, Funding, Right of Review and Appeal are just a few of the essential elements of a church charter.
